What to Expect from a Quality Horse Racing Betting Site
A reputable betting site should combine a simple, intuitive interface with a comprehensive racing calendar. On the desktop, the layout typically includes a dedicated horse racing section where fixtures can be filtered by date, course, or class. Mobile versions tend to streamline this so bettors can place a wager with minimal taps but should still provide access to live odds updates and in-play markets.
When browsing, one of the first things to check is the odds format and betting limits. Some sites offer fractional odds, which are standard in UK racing, but differences start to appear in how competitive their prices are. Experienced punters tend to compare these intensities on a big race morning, especially when betting into pools or each-way markets.
Account Setup and Verification Processes
A clear, straightforward registration process isn’t always enough; verification timing can make or break a betting session. Reliable sites verify identities swiftly—often within a few hours—so there’s no rushing or last-minute hassles, especially for larger deposits. Friction points appear when sites ask for multiple documents, or if verification drags on beyond 24 hours, leaving bettors in limbo.
Cashier routines are another consideration. Many sites employ less-than-transparent processes around withdrawals, which sometimes involve manual checks during busy racing weekends. Trustworthy platforms streamline this by setting clear withdrawal timelines—often 24-48 hours for e-wallets—and actively inform users about any delays.
Betting Markets and Odds Quality
A broad selection of markets—ranging from standard Win, Place, and Each Way to exotic bets like Exacta, Tricast, and Swinger—imparts flexibility. Some sites excel here by providing competitive odds, especially in big meetings at Ascot, Cheltenham, or Aintree. In contrast, others might offer limited markets or less competitive prices, which can cost bettors when margins are tight.
In-play betting has become an essential feature for many users, allowing bets to be placed as the race unfolds. The best sites provide real-time odds updates without lag, along with live streaming options that are crucial for making informed decisions. Pay attention to whether the streaming service is reliable and accessible on various devices.
Bonuses and Promotions for Horse Racing
While bonus offers can be attractive, they often come with restrictive terms—such as high wagering requirements or limited betting markets. Those focused on horse racing should scrutinise the fine print before committing. Sites with tailored racing bonuses, such as enhanced each-way returns or free bets on selected races, can offer genuine added value, particularly around major festivals.
One common trap is rollover obligations that are difficult to meet within the given timeframe. Reliable operators clearly outline these, giving bettors a realistic idea of what’s achievable.
